Best Practices for Designing a Customer Survey with CRM

Designing a customer survey with a CRM system is an important part of any customer relationship management strategy. A well-designed survey can provide valuable insights into customer satisfaction, preferences, and behaviors. Here are some best practices for designing a customer survey with a CRM system:

1. Define Your Goals: Before you begin designing your survey, it’s important to define your goals. What do you want to learn from your customers? What information do you need to make informed decisions? Knowing your goals will help you create a survey that is tailored to your needs.

2. Choose the Right Questions: Once you’ve identified your goals, you can begin to craft the questions for your survey. Make sure to ask questions that are relevant to your goals and that are easy to understand. Avoid asking too many open-ended questions, as these can be difficult to analyze.

3. Use Multiple Choice Questions: Multiple choice questions are a great way to get quick and accurate responses from your customers. They are also easier to analyze than open-ended questions.

4. Keep It Short: Customers are more likely to complete a survey if it is short and to the point. Aim for no more than 10-15 questions.

5. Test Your Survey: Before sending out your survey, it’s important to test it to make sure it is working properly. Have a few people take the survey and provide feedback on the questions and the overall experience.

6. Analyze the Results: Once you’ve collected the survey responses, it’s time to analyze the data. Look for patterns and trends in the responses and use this information to make informed decisions.

By following these best practices, you can ensure that your customer survey is effective and provides valuable insights into customer satisfaction and preferences.

How to Automate Customer Survey Distribution with CRM

Customer surveys are an important tool for businesses to gain insight into customer satisfaction and loyalty. Automating the distribution of customer surveys with a customer relationship management (CRM) system can help streamline the process and ensure that surveys are sent out in a timely manner.

To automate customer survey distribution with a CRM system, businesses should first create a survey template. This template should include questions that are relevant to the customer’s experience with the business, such as satisfaction with the product or service, customer service, and overall experience. Once the survey template is created, it should be uploaded to the CRM system.

Next, businesses should create a list of customers to receive the survey. This list should include customers who have recently interacted with the business, such as those who have purchased a product or service, or those who have contacted customer service. The list should also include customers who have not interacted with the business in a while, as this will help to gauge customer loyalty.

Once the list of customers is created, businesses should set up an automated process to send out the survey. This process should include a trigger, such as a customer purchase or customer service interaction, that will prompt the survey to be sent out. The survey should also include a link to a landing page where customers can submit their responses.

Finally, businesses should set up a process to analyze the survey responses. This process should include a way to track customer responses, as well as a way to analyze the data and draw insights from it.

By automating customer survey distribution with a CRM system, businesses can ensure that surveys are sent out in a timely manner and that customer feedback is collected and analyzed quickly. This can help businesses gain valuable insights into customer satisfaction and loyalty, which can be used to improve the customer experience and increase customer retention.

How to Use CRM to Create Targeted Customer Surveys

Creating targeted customer surveys is an effective way to gain valuable insights into customer satisfaction and loyalty. With the help of a customer relationship management (CRM) system, businesses can easily create and manage customer surveys that are tailored to specific customer segments.

Step 1: Identify Your Target Audience

The first step in creating targeted customer surveys is to identify the target audience. This can be done by analyzing customer data stored in the CRM system. Look for patterns in customer behavior, such as purchase history, website visits, and customer service interactions. This will help you identify customer segments that can be targeted with specific surveys.

Step 2: Create the Survey

Once you have identified the target audience, you can begin creating the survey. Start by writing a list of questions that are relevant to the customer segment. Make sure the questions are clear and concise, and avoid using jargon or technical terms.

Step 3: Send the Survey

Once the survey is created, you can use the CRM system to send it to the target audience. You can use email, text message, or even direct mail to reach out to customers. Make sure to include a link to the survey in the message, so customers can easily access it.

Step 4: Analyze the Results

Once the survey is complete, you can use the CRM system to analyze the results. Look for patterns in customer responses and use the data to make informed decisions about customer satisfaction and loyalty.

By using a CRM system to create targeted customer surveys, businesses can gain valuable insights into customer behavior and preferences. This can help them make better decisions about product development, marketing strategies, and customer service.
